What Are Cookies?
Cookies are small text files placed on your device (computer, smartphone, or tablet) when you visit a website. They help websites work more efficiently and provide information to website owners.

Managing Cookies
Browser Settings
You can control cookies through your browser:
- Chrome: Settings → Privacy and security → Cookies and other site data
- Firefox: Settings → Privacy & Security → Cookies and Site Data
- Safari: Preferences → Privacy → Manage Website Data
- Edge: Settings → Cookies and site permissions
Third-Party Tools
- Privacy Badger – blocks invisible trackers
- uBlock Origin – advanced ad blocker with cookie control
- Cookie AutoDelete – removes cookies when closing tabs
